Electric turntable '' Aurora ''.

Electric players and tube electrophonesDomesticSince the beginning of 1955, the Aurora electric player has been produced by the Leningrad Machine-Building Plant and the Leningrad Electropribor Plant. The small-sized electric turntable "Aurora" is designed for listening to ordinary phonograph records at a speed of 78 rpm in conjunction with a radio receiver, radio, TV or other household radio devices with an adater input of a low-frequency amplifier. The pickup of an electric player is electromagnetic, it works with ordinary gramophone needles or with special ones. It provides an output voltage of 0.5 ... 0.8 volts and a reproducible frequency range of 100 ... 5000 Hz. The model is powered from 127 or 220 volts alternating current. Power consumption 20 W. The dimensions of the electric turntable are 120x340x250 mm, the mass of the EP is 4.7 kg.
